    Sprint Triathlon (Individual and Relay Team options)

    The Sprint Triathlon distances will be a 500 meter Swim, a 15-mile Bike, and a 5K (3.1mi) Run.

    Swim Course:

    The swim is an open water swim at Lake Ludwig, located about 5 miles north of town off of Hwy. 21. The course will be a point-to-point loop starting at the beach area and ending at the boat ramp. It will be marked with buoys and other directional signage.

    Transition 1: The T1 area is in the parking lot as you come up the boat ramp. The transition exit to bike will be at the parking entrance onto the road.

    Bike Course:

    The bike course is on paved roads with beautiful scenery of the Ozark Mountains. The first half of the course is a FAST ride with rolling downhill terrain. The second section goes through downtown and the University of the Ozarks campus, then back out into the countryside that features rolling hills and finishes with a gradual and flat ride back into downtown.

    Transition 2: The T2 area is a parking lot downtown. You will enter from the road after you go around the courthouse square and exit the parking lot to quickly hop on the trail for the run.

    Run Course:

    The run is an out-and-back course on the Spadra Creek Nature Trail that features a flat paved trail with a pasture and wooded setting and finishes downtown with great spectator viewing and an awesome finish line party!

    History of the Broken Sword:

    As the legend goes, the sword was broken in battle along a swift creek over the forbidden love between a lost explorer and the chief's daughter of the native Quapaw tribe. Years later, DeSoto and his Spanish explorers were passing through this area when they came upon the same swift creek. As they crossed the stream, DeSoto stumbled upon the broken sword and cried "Spadra!" (espada is Spanish for sword), and so was named Spadra Creek, "Stream of the Broken Sword."

    Today, the beautiful Spadra Creek still flows swiftly through the heart of Clarksville and features prominently along the racecourse.

    RACE VENUE

    Mount Nebo is a prominent, flat-topped mountain mesa located in west-central Arkansas near Dardanelle. Rising 1,762 feet above sea level and soaring 1,350 feet directly out of the surrounding Arkansas River Valley, it is entirely enclosed by Mount Nebo State Park. Established in 1927, it serves as Arkansas's second-oldest state park and is a premier hub for outdoor recreation.
